The Central Florida Tourism Oversight District (“District” or “CFTOD”) is seeking contractors to provide all materials and labor necessary for vehicle washing and detailing services for District owned vehicles which includes, but are not limited to: trucks, pick up’s, cargo vans, SUV, dump trucks, flat bed, water trucks, tractors, utility trucks, roll-off truck, yard spotter truck, on an as needed basis for a (3) three-year contract term.
Contractor shall provide all labor, materials, equipment, supervision, transportation, tools, and all other necessities to perform washing and detailing services to include, but not limited to:
A. Exterior Vehicle Washing:
Using on-site District-provided wash stations, exterior vehicle cleaning services shall include, but are not limited to:
i. Thoroughly wash and clean the exterior surfaces of trucks, including the cab and trailer (when applicable).
ii. Remove dirt, grime, and other contaminants from the paint, chrome, and glass surfaces.
iii. Apply high quality wax to protect the paint.
iv. Clean and shine wheels and rims.
v. Clean and restore exterior trim.
vi. Remove bugs, tar, and other contaminants from the exterior.
vii. Wipe clean exterior windows and mirrors, foot rails, license plate, and tires and rims.
viii. Dress tires and rims.
ix. Wipe clean top of the roof, wheel wells, and front grill.
x. Report any damage to the vehicle and/or missing items.
B. Interior Vehicle Detailing:
Using on-site District-provided wash stations, interior vehicle cleaning services shall include, but are not limited to:
i. Remove and dispose of any garbage.
ii. Clean and wipe all interior surfaces, including but not limited to: steering wheel and column, radio and control knobs, mirrors, seats and seatbelts, locking mechanisms, door panels and handles, and interior windows.
iii. Vacuum all carpeted areas and wash floor mats.
iv. Vacuum the rear storage compartment and clean storage areas.
v. Wipe & treat all leather, vinyl, plastic, and rubber surfaces with vinyl & leather conditioner.
C. Invoices shall itemize labor cost per contract pricing.
D. Contractor only operates vehicles on-site in order to transport them to and from washing stations. Contractor may not relocate vehicles or transport on any District or public roadways.
